Method for doubling cucumber haploid

A haploid and cucumber technology, applied in the field of plant tissue culture, can solve the problems of long doubling process, dead seedlings, damage to regenerated plants, etc., and achieve the effect of increasing chromosome doubling rate and saving labor

Problems solved by technology

However, the colchicine-induced doubling method has a complicated operation process, takes a long time for the doubling process, and causes damage to the regenerated plants, resulting in dead seedlings.
There are related reports about the natural doubling of cucumber haploid culture regenerated plants, but only for a specific genotype of cucumber material (such as Chinese thorny cucumber), and the specific method is unknown

Embodiment 1

[0038] A method for doubling cucumber haploids:

[0039] 1) Embedding the radicle of the cucumber embryoid body in the regeneration medium and carrying out the first cultivation to obtain the cucumber seedling with the first complete true leaf; the condition of the first cultivation: the light intensity during the day is 4000LUX, and the temperature during the day is 26°C; culture in dark at night, the temperature at night is 22°C;

[0040] The regeneration medium is based on MS medium, which is 3% sucrose, 0.8% agar, 0.2mg / L of 6-benzylaminopurine and 0.05mg / L of naphthaleneacetic acid;

[0041] 2) The cucumber seedlings with the first complete true leaf obtained in step 1) are subjected to a second culture to realize doubling of the cucumber haploid; conditions for the second culture: the daytime light intensity is 7000LUX, and the daytime temperature is 26°C; Cultivate in the dark at night, and the temperature at night is 22°C.

Abstract

The invention provides a method for doubling a cucumber haploid, and belongs to the technical field of plant tissue culture. The method comprises the following steps of burying radicles of a cucumberhaploid embryoid into a regeneration culture medium for primary culture to obtain a cucumber seedling with a first complete true leaf, wherein the regeneration culture medium comprises cane sugar, agar, 6-benzylaminopurine and naphthylacetic acid, and the conditions of the primary culture are that the illumination intensity in the daytime is 3000-5000 LUX, the temperature is 24-28 DEG C, dark culture at night is performed, and the temperature is 20-25 DEG C; and second culture is carried out to double the cucumber haploid, wherein the conditions of the second culture are that the illuminationintensity in the daytime is 5000-9000 LUX, the temperature is 24-28 DEG C, dark culture at night is carried out, and the temperature is 20-25 DEG C. According to the method provided by the invention,the natural doubling rate of a dense thorn type cucumber material chromosome can reach 84.7%, the natural doubling rate of an European type material chromosome reaches 72.7%, and the doubling rate ofa south China type material chromosome reaches 71.3%.

Description

technical field [0001] The invention belongs to the technical field of plant tissue culture, in particular to a method for doubling cucumber haploids. Background technique [0002] Through the cultivation of unpollinated ovary of cucumber, the haploid cells in the embryo sac can be cultured into haploid embryoid bodies, which can then be cultivated into regenerated plants, usually the chromosomal ploidy of these regenerated plants is still haploid , the regenerated haploid plant needs to undergo chromosome doubling, and the doubled haploid plant can be applied to the breeding of new cucumber varieties, and is an important breeding material in cucumber genetics and breeding. [0003] Usually the chromosome doubling of haploid plants is the most widely used chemical mutagenesis method, and the commonly used mutagen in cucumber haploid culture is colchicine.
